How to handle Residential Demolition

The demolition of a residential property is called residential demolition. It may be for a new build, a renovation or for safety reasons. You should take care when completing a residential demolition. You may need the help of a professional contractor.

While the regulations for residential demolitions of large scale may differ depending on the location, there are some general guidelines that can be used to reduce the risk. These best practices include proper planning, safety procedures, and using the appropriate equipment for the job. The EPA's Residential Demolition Hazards Handbook is a valuable resource.

Depending on the size of the project, a range of different tools and machinery is necessary. Professional contractors must have the ability to safely and efficiently complete their job. Insurance coverage should be available for the contractor.

A common recommendation for demolition projects is the use of a "Safe Work Method statement". A safe working method statement is a plan describing the specific steps of demolition. It also outlines how hazards are eliminated or prevented. This statement is typically written by a licensed demolition contractor who should communicate regularly with the property owner.

Asbestos removal is a major consideration in a residential demolition project. Proper training and the proper equipment are required to remove asbestos. To remove asbestos, it is possible to produce dangerous fumes or fibers. Any questions about the process should be directed to an asbestos removal specialist.

Mercury, lead, and other hazardous materials can also be found. Each of these materials must be properly disposed of and handled in order to protect human health and the environment. Additionally, there are specific laws regarding open burning and disposal of lead-based material.
